PC: typical Roblox movement
On a keyboard and mouse, movement is the usual Roblox set unless you remapped it in Roblox settings:
- WASD moves the R6 avatar.
- Mouse look aims the camera. Right mouse is the typical hold-to-look behavior in many Roblox experiences if the camera is not already locked; if look feels inverted or sticky, check Roblox’s camera mode (classic, follow, or camera toggle) rather than hunting a Merge an SCP ini file that does not exist.
- Space jumps. Shift is often sprint in Roblox experiences that enable it; if sprint does nothing here, there is no hidden Merge Empire sprint key to invent.
- Left click is the typical interact / fire click. Use it on shop buttons, on merge-related prompts, and on a gun during Boss Rounds.
- Esc opens the Roblox menu (leave, shift lock, volume), not a unique SCP pause screen.
Shift lock, if you enable it in Roblox settings, can make gun lanes easier because the character faces the camera heading. That is a Roblox setting, not a Merge an SCP unlock. Turn it off if it makes the shop cursor annoying.
Do not expect one-key merge macros from the vanilla client. If a copy merges when you walk matching models together or when a shop stack lands, that is the game logic, not a missing F-key. How to Merge SCPs explains the copy counts; this page only tells you how to stand there and click.
Mobile: thumbstick, jump, tap
On a phone or tablet you get the typical Roblox touch overlay: a left thumbstick to move, a jump button, and tap-to-look by dragging the empty screen. Tap world objects and UI buttons to interact. Pinch or the camera-mode toggle in Roblox settings if the lab feels too close. There is no official Merge an SCP six-button mobile layout to memorize.
Shop UI on a small screen is the hard part. Zoom the camera out before you open the shop so you can still see floor orbs when the menu closes. If a finger keeps firing a gun while you meant to press buy, close the tool, complete the purchase, then re-equip. During a containment alarm, use two thumbs: move and look, not shop.
R6 morphs can change the silhouette you are used to. A wide SCP model may hide buttons. Move the camera above the pad rather than fighting the morph. Costume notes live on Morphs and Costumes.
Camera: see the pad, see the floor
The camera is a cash tool. If it sits in first-person on a crowded merge pile, you will miss orbs. If it sits too high, you will miss a shop prompt. Typical Roblox zoom (scroll wheel on PC, pinch on mobile) is enough. Keep a view that shows:
- your merge copies
- the floor around the pad
- the approach a boss round uses
When an alarm starts, stop zooming for beauty shots. Hold a medium view, face the lane, shoot. When the wave ends, tilt down and walk pickups — that is the How to Farm Cash circuit, driven by camera as much as by WASD.
If the camera clips inside a morph, zoom out or switch the costume off for the fight. Promo looks such as SCP-173 are for display until you can aim.
Shop and merge interaction
Open the shop from the on-screen tycoon button, not from a made-up keyboard chord. Click or tap the SCP you want. Confirm the spend. Watch the pad. If you bought a matching copy, wait for the merge or buy the rest of the set. Early rungs commonly need three copies; later rungs usually need two. A bulk purchase around 100 can auto-merge. None of that is a keybind. It is shop logic described on How to Merge SCPs.
Interactable merge objects, if they highlight, use the same click / tap as other Roblox prompts. Walk close enough for the prompt. If nothing highlights, you are probably waiting on copy count, not on a missing key.
Guns use the same primary click. Equip from the Roblox backpack / hotbar if the SMG went there after purchase — that backpack is typical Roblox inventory, not a unique SCP radial. Number keys 1–0 are the typical hotbar selects on PC. On mobile, tap the tool slot. Do not invent reload keys unless the tool UI shows one; many Roblox guns reload automatically or on the same click.
